During the tutorial for Garage Band, I learned additional characteristics of ‘Pop’ music. Firstly, the tutor reinforced the idea of choruses and verses, the chorus is the "sing along" part while verse is the "story". The chorus tends to repeat for several times and for each time, the lyrics and melody are exactly the same or just change a little bit. The Verse tends to change every time, It tells the story. For verse, the lyrics and story expands, while keeping the same melody. In pop music, there are other parts. For example: intro, bridge (transition from chorus to another verse, sometimes is an instrument solo), outro. It was also stressed that most pop songs have a relative strong beat, and usually follow 4/4 time signature.
